Climate overview of Rideau Lakes

Rideau Lakes in Canada sees its peak temperatures in July (27°C (81°F)) and its coolest in January (-2°C (28°F)). For a full breakdown of what to expect throughout the year, we've put together a climate overview based on data from Delta, the region's most visited city. For more detailed climate information about other cities in the area, please see the section beneath the map further down the page.

In Rideau Lakes, the months of June, July, August and September bring pleasant weather, with average temperatures ranging between 22°C (72°F) and 27°C (81°F).

The colder period typically falls in the months of January, February, March, November and December.

Precipitation in Rideau Lakes remains relatively steady throughout the year, ranging from 102 mm (4 in) in April to 68 mm (2.7 in) in February.

Visitors hoping to maximize their time in the sun should consider planning their trip for July, when daylight hours are at their peak.
